Core Functions

Automatic Pressure Signal Selection
The Shuttle Valves Hydraulic Cartridge Type automatically selects the higher pressure signal from two hydraulic circuits and directs it to the load sensing line. This helps maintain stable pressure control in variable-load hydraulic systems.

High Pressure Capability
Designed for demanding hydraulic applications, the valve supports a maximum operating pressure of 350 bar, making it suitable for high-pressure load sensing systems used in industrial and mobile equipment.

Low Internal Leakage
The cartridge valve assembly minimizes internal leakage to a maximum of 5 drops per minute at 210 bar, helping maintain accurate pressure signals and improve hydraulic system stability.

Reliable Operation in Various Conditions
The shuttle valve operates within a temperature range of -30°C to +120°C. Hydraulic oil filtration of 20 μm or better is recommended to help reduce contamination and extend valve service life.

Compact Cartridge Installation
The hydraulic cartridge shuttle valve features a threaded cartridge design for easy installation into hydraulic manifolds, helping reduce system size while simplifying maintenance and replacement.

The performance data above are based on Model LSV-08.

FAQ

1. What is a shuttle valve used for in a hydraulic system?
A shuttle valve automatically selects the higher pressure signal from two hydraulic lines and sends it to the load sensing circuit. It is commonly used in load sensing hydraulic systems to improve pressure control.

2. Which models are available in this series?
Representative models include LSV-08, LSV-10, and LSV-G1/4. The appropriate model depends on the required connection type, cavity size, and hydraulic system design.

3. Are all models supplied with the same technical specifications?
No. The technical data shown on this page are based on Model LSV-08. Pressure ratings, connection sizes, flow characteristics, and other specifications may vary depending on the selected model.

4. What oil cleanliness is recommended?
For reliable operation and longer service life, hydraulic oil filtration of 20 μm or better is recommended.
